인프런 커뮤니티 질문&답변

이재완님의 프로필 이미지
이재완

작성한 질문수

홍정모의 따라하며 배우는 C언어

5.6 연산자 우선순위와 표현식 트리

5-6. 괄호에 대한 질문

해결된 질문

작성

·

311

1

안녕하세요.

연산자의 우선순위에 대해 설명하실 때 강의에서 말하는 ()는 operator가 아니라 primary expression이라고 하셨습니다.

강의의 ()는 operator가 아닌데, 어떻게 연산자 우선순위를 설명할 때 포함될 수 있는지 모르겠습니다.

 

늘 좋은 강의, 답변 감사합니다.

답변 1

2

안녕하세요, 답변 도우미 Soobak 입니다.

수식을 감싸는() 괄호는 연산자는 아니지만, primary expression 으로 표현식의 계산 순서를 바꿀 수 있는 도구로 사용됩니다.
위 맥락에서 연산자의 우선순위 관련 설명에 포함된 것으로 이해하시는 것이 적절한 것 같습니다.

추후, 형변환, 함수 호출 등 () 괄호가 연산자로써 사용되는 부분들을 학습하시고 나면 좀 더 명확히 이해가 되실 것 같습니다.

이재완님의 프로필 이미지
이재완

작성한 질문수

질문하기